Liverpool Power Into Last 16 After Salzburg Win

Liverpool advanced to the last sixteen of the UEFA Champions League as Group E winners after a 2-0 victory away to Salzburg tonight. Two goals in two second half minutes from Naby Keita and Mohamed Salah sufficed for the defending Champions in a game where the final score flattered Jesse Marsch's hosts. Brilliant Liverpool Batter Bournemouth

Liverpool maintained their eleven point at the top of the Premier League with a 3-0 victory over Bournemouth at The Vitality Stadium. Goals from Alex Oxlade Chamberlain, Naby Keita and Mohamed Salah sufficed for the much changed European Champions who kept their first clean sheet in what feels like an age. Anfield Road: Ambition & Angst

When Fenway Sports Group took over Liverpool Football Club in 2010 the team played in front of 45,276 at full capacity. The club were in dire straits at the time, narrowly avoiding administration.
